Lingyuan Weiqing 靈源惟清

School: Linji | d. 1117 | Teacher: Huitang Zuxin | Students: Changling Shouzhuo, Wuyin Zijing, Shangfeng Foxin Bencai

A Wuning man of the Chen clan. He became a full monk at seventeen and went to Chan master An of Yan'en, who sent him on to HUITANG ZUXIN at Mt Huanglong. There he kept the assembly's hours but his questions and answers came to nothing — until, having been reading Xuansha's sayings, he grew tired and took a walk; walking fast, HE WALKED OUT OF HIS SANDAL, and stooping to pick it up, HE HAD A GREAT AWAKENING. For ten years he refused abbacies; he finally took Taiping at Shuzhou, then HUANGLONG itself. He was a celebrated letter-writer and a friend of the poet Huang Tingjian and the philosopher Cheng Yi. He died in 1117 and was titled Chan Master Foshou.
